    I-10 in southern AZ can run 70-80 until it suddenly slows to 10. If you're daydreaming, you just face planted into the rear end of the car in front of you.

    Thing is, there's no apparent reason. No accident, no objects in the road, no construction. Traffic just gradually regains speed back up to 70-80 again.

    Hair has gotten thin from scratching my head trying to figure that one out. Flying saucers in the road?

    The ripple effect of a slowdown/stoppage elsewhere up the road - a well-known issue for decades.

    Yep. Was told many years ago that for a convoy to average 45 mph, some rear vehicles would have to hit 70 at times. Was told that the reason they used the convoy signs, Red Ball being most famous, was that some of the soldiers in WW2 couldn't read and they still got drafted.

    Yep, have had to fill in parts of one of these in USAF. Ours were several times as long as we were carrying classified materials and had to pass a security checklist as well. Check weapons out of supply and make arrangements for them being off site and such.
